- the invention relates to a method for producing sealing disks for the heat-sealing of tear-open films on metal cover rings, wherein a base plate made of a first metal material and an annular sealing part of a second metal material are provided and the metal material of the base plate has a greater thermal conductivity than the metal material of the sealing part and the metal material of the sealing member has a greater hardness than the metal material of the base plate. Furthermore, the invention relates to a sealing station according to claim 5 and a device for the production of tear-open according to claim. 6
- lid for can or can-like packaging as on the packaging top permanently attached metal lid, which have a cover ring with a removal opening. This remains closed until the first use of the package contents by a tear-away film, which is secured by heat sealing on the cover ring.
- Such covers are referred to as a peel-off lid.
- the foil on the lid will referred to as tear film and may be, for example, a metal foil, a metal composite foil or a pure plastic film.
- An additional, arranged over the metal lid lid made of plastic makes the packaging during the period of use of the contents again closed.
- the object of the invention is to provide an improvement in the production of sealing discs for the production of tear-open lids.
- the sealing part is attached to the base plate by a welding or soldering, after which the sealing part is cured by laser hardening, or that the sealing part on the Base plate is constructed by laser sintering, after which the seal member is optionally cured by laser hardening.
- the welding is preferably as
- Electron beam welding Alternatively, a diffusion welding can take place.
- copper is used as the metal material for the base plate and steel is used as the metal material for the sealing part.

- Figure 10 shows a sectional view of a known sealing station, as it is used for sealing the tear-open film on the cover ring.
- a lower part of the sealing station 41 has a support 50 for the lower sealing work, which is preferably formed by a sealing disk 44 produced according to the invention, which acts on the lower side of the tear-open cover ring or on the sealable side of the tear-open film.
- the sealing station has an upper part 51, which carries the upper tool or an upper sealing disk 45, which is preferably also produced according to the invention.
- FIGS. 11 and 12 show a blank 55 for the formation of the sealing disk, which has already been formed from two different metal materials, by a base plate 53 made of a good heat-conductive metal, in particular copper or bronze, with an annular sealing part 54 a harder metal, especially steel, by electron beam welding has been connected.
- Electron beam welding is known and brings the required welding energy of accelerated by high voltage electrons in the process zone. When the electrons collide, they convert a large part of their kinetic energy into heat. The welding is performed circumferentially around the blank along the joint line, as indicated by the arrow F in FIG. Welding devices for carrying out this welding are known to the person skilled in the art and are commercially available.
- the blank is machined, for example by turning, milling, grinding, to produce the desired final shape of a sealing disc 44, which is shown as an example in Figure 13 in a sectional view.
- the actual sealing surface 56 made of steel is hardened by laser beam hardening.
- High-power diode lasers are known.
- the laser beam briefly heats a locally limited thin surface layer up to the austenitizing temperature of the steel (depending on the material, about 900 degrees Celsius to 1400 degrees Celsius). As a result of the low
- Welding is the diffusion welding, in which the parts to be joined are joined together at high pressure. This can be done under vacuum or under a protective gas. Furthermore, the parts can be heated. This results in the finished state, an atomic connection of the surfaces by plastic and local deformation in the micro range.
- the step of joining by vacuum soldering can be done.
- the others described above Steps remain the same.
- the vacuum brazing is a joining of materials made of mostly different materials, done in vacuum under reduced pressure at temperatures up to 900 ° C. The vacuum helps to minimize the oxidation of the two parts and the solder and prevents voids.
- the annular sealing part is constructed by laser sintering on the base plate.
- SLS selective laser sintering
- the sealing disk is built up layer by layer of metal powder.
- the metal powder is applied to the base plate, e.g. in a layer of 0.001 to 0.2 millimeters, and the layers are each sintered by means of a laser.
- the use of a metallic powder without addition of a binder is preferred, wherein the powder is completely melted, in particular by a CW laser.

- Sealing disks for the production of tear-open lids from cover rings with tear-open film sealed thereon are thus produced by affixing an annular sealing member, preferably made of steel, by electron beam welding or diffusion welding and alternatively by vacuum brazing to a baseplate made of copper, for example, followed by the sealing member hardened by laser hardening.
- a structure of the seal member by laser sintering, possibly without subsequent laser hardening can be produced cheaply.
- the high thermal conductivity of such sealing discs at the sealing station or in the device for the production of tear-open lids allows high cycle times with good and uniformly lasting seal quality.
- the temperature control in the sealing station or the device for the production of tear-open lids is also easier because the step response to the heating command occurs faster.
- the hardened sealing disc surface avoids wear in the sealing station and the device, concomitant contamination and deformations.

Abstract
L'invention concerne des disques scellés (44) pour la production de couvercles à ouverture facile composés de bagues périphériques, sur lesquelles sont scellés des opercules pelables, lesdits disques scellés étant obtenus par la fixation d'un élément scellé annulaire en acier (54) sur une plaque de base (53) en cuivre par exemple par soudage par faisceau d'électrons, l'élément scellé annulaire étant ensuite durci par laser. Cela permet d'obtenir un disque scellé de bonne conduction thermique et de bonne résistance à l'usure.
